Output 68fbd0cab90bd46fc5209741d431daafbbd2f3befcfa400a33696ce6af9c2a2c:47

value
49812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bebbe23a2e6d65c5dc98aaec475379d7dfbb6365 OP_EQUAL
address
3K5XPNzCHVhuqkBpv2PJdsFEgySJRLA9dU
transaction
68fbd0cab90bd46fc5209741d431daafbbd2f3befcfa400a33696ce6af9c2a2c
confirmations
95955
spent
true